Chapter 13 The Juvenile Justice System Juveniles were not always considered a separate group of individuals for the criminal justice system to address. Historically, it has been the family’s responsibility to control and punish children. Eventually, the development of parens patriae took hold, which meant in the best interest of the child. This allowed the states to step in to control delinquent, unruly children when the family was unable to do so. Beginning in the 1960s, the U.S. Supreme Court started to address juveniles’ rights in the criminal justice system. The court established that juveniles were entitled to many of the same rights as adults were. The court did decide that juveniles were not entitled to a trial by jury, since that would make the system too adversarial. The main focus and goal of the juvenile system was rehabilitation and treatment. · Introduction: Juvenile Justice System · Built in part, on the approach that youth need protection and understanding · Distinct from the adult CJS in that it reflects this perspective and has its own special terms and procedures · Focuses on rehabilitation and the best interests of the child · Juvenile Justice: A Brief History · Grounded in English common law as jurists began to formally recognize and pass established standards related to a child’s inability to form intent · Certain people were incapable of forming the intent or action of committing a crime and identified “infants” as children too young to understand their actions and consequences · Children under the age of 7 were considered infants and viewed as incapable of forming the intent necessary for serious criminal offenses · Older children, those over 14, were treated as adults · Accountability for the in-between ages depended on the ability to distinguish between right and wrong · Development of a Different System for Juveniles · In the 18th century, children who engaged in wrongdoing were treated like adults in the penal system · In the home, parents were responsible for controlling behavior · Patria postestas established the father’s right to use strict discipline for unruly children · By 19th century, increased birth rates, immigration, and industrialization resulted in high numbers of dependent and destitute children · During 19th and 20th centuries, the child savers emerged as progressive reformers determined to improve treatment of juveniles · Believed children were not inherently bad or evil but a product of their environments · Initiated efforts to build institutions designed to rehabilitate juveniles · Houses of Refuge, controlled by the state, provided shelter and structure for dependent, neglected, and delinquent children · True age of reform began in 1899 with the creation of the juvenile court · 1899, Illinois passed the Juvenile Court Act designed to “regulate the treatment and control of dependent, neglected, and delinquent children” and opened the first juvenile-specific court in Cook County · By 1945, all s.

In the United States, the adolescent court framework was established more than ten years before the main court establishment in 1899 in Illinois. Before its formation, all youngsters were considered as adults or grownup where they were punished in similar ways as adults. Prior to the creation of juvenile courts, the common law's infancy defense provided the only special protections for young offenders charged with crimes. The common law conclusively presumed that children younger than seven years of age lacked criminal capacity, while those fourteen years of age and older possessed full criminal responsibility.
